Why war on Iraq - Bush says God told him to do it

category international | anti-war / imperialism | news report author Friday June 27, 2003 16:47author by Andrew Report this post to the editors

Todays issue of the Israeli liberal paper Haaretz carries an article on the 'Road map' based on leaked minutes of a meeting between Palestinian Prime Minister Mahmoud Abbas and Hamas, Islamic Jihad and the Popular and Democratic Fronts. Whats scary is that Abbas tells them that Bush revealed the real reasons for war on Iraq to them, "God told me to strike .. at Saddam"!

The article doesn't actually make a big deal of this, it simple ends with the quote in the last paragraph as reproduced below

According to Abbas, immediately thereafter Bush
said: "God told me to strike at al Qaida and I
struck them, and then he instructed me to
strike at Saddam, which I did, and now I am
determined to solve the problem in the Middle
East. If you help me I will act, and if not,
the elections will come and I will have to
focus on them."

I've broken up the URL of the article into 2 seperate lines as its so long. Someone tell me its a spoof.
